ABOUT THE ROLE G4S is partnering with Acucensus who are contracted to Transport for NSW, in working towards reducing casualty crashes by 20-30%. To help fulfil this target we are recruiting CasualMobile Speed Camera Operators. We are currently recruiting for our Goulburn Depo.
The roles work relatively autonomously, collecting an enforcement vehicle at the start of a shift from a depot and then going to designated positions, aligning the camera and then moving to a new location when the period ends. Interactions during this period will be with a Supervisor and the control centre which will operate the camera.
Duties of the MSC Operator will include: Fully adhering to all road rules and demonstrating safe driving behaviour at all times Performing a risk assessment of the site prior to each enforcement session and report sites that are unusable with accompanying Site Maintenance Reports with photos where appropriate Coordinating with the control room for camera set up and testing prior to session commencement Remaining alert and attentive through an enforcement session Adhering to business rules in responding to angry or aggressive behaviour Performing pre and post shift vehicle inspections Maintaining regular communications with the control room throughout the shift
To be considered for this role you must demonstrate the following: Full clean driving licence Excellent time management and organisational skills Comfortable being seated for extended periods of time in a vehicle Comfortable with working alone in regional and remote locations Comfortable with occasional overnight travel/accommodation (which will be provided for the operator) 24 x 7 schedule
